  • Antakya Old Town (Ancient Antioch) — Antakya Old Town is the living core of ancient Antioch (Antioch on the Orontes), founded in 300 BC by Seleucus I Nicator, one of Alexander the Great's generals.

  4. 10:40 - 13:40 Antakya Old Town (Ancient Antioch)· 180 dk

    Tour coaches cannot enter the old town's fabric; they use the Archaeology Museum / Necmi Asfuroğlu car park or the St. Peter car park, and groups continue on foot from there. Parking: The Hatay Archaeology Museum / Necmi Asfuroğlu car park (north entrance) and the St. Peter Church car park (at the foot of the hill) are the main parking points.

    Narrow stone lanes and dead ends, han courtyards, Uzun Çarşı façades, the Habib-i Neccar minaret and dome, the Kurtuluş Avenue axis, the old town's silhouette from the bridge over the Asi (Orontes) River.

    Limited. Narrow, sloping and quake-damaged stone surfaces are challenging for wheelchair users and visitors with reduced mobility; an escort is recommended.
